Writing The Actual Content

  • When writing the actual text for your articles, mind your language first and foremost to make your knowledge base as effective as possible. Assume the reader is a complete beginner.
  • Don’t use any advanced terminologies or industry-related jargon, even if it makes sense to you. This might be the first time the reader has seen any of this information. Make it simple.
  • When it comes to actually formatting your text, simplicity is key. Focus on making your communication as scannable as possible.
